THE SIMPLE ECONOMICS OF THRESHOLDS: GRADES AS INCENTIVES Darren Grant William B. Green SHSU Economics & Intl. Business Working Paper No. 09-01 January 2009

Abstract: This paper examines how grade incentives affect student learning across a variety of ourses at two universities, using for identification the discrete rewards offered by the standard A-F letter grade system. We develop five predictions about effort provision in the presence of the thresholds that separate these discrete rewards, only one of which has been previously tested in the economics literature generally. Surprisingly, all are rejected in our data. Either these grade incentives do not influence student effort appreciably on the margin, or the additional effort is ineffective.

In school the efforts of the teacher, the producer of educational services, are augmented by those of the student, the consumer of those services. This special feature of educational production necessitates that the teacher be given the authority to incentivize the student; the substantial labor market value afforded to educational credentials, based on the achievements of each institution’s graduates, suggests this authority should be used to generate more effort than the student would privately prefer to give (see also Correa and Gruver, 1987). Post-secondary education invests this authority almost wholly in grades, which determine whether the student receives credit for the course and signals her level of performance if successful. Yet despite grades’ importance, prevalence, and interesting economic features, their incentive properties have received surprisingly little academic attention, as discussed below. With an extensive theoretical and empirical analysis of grades as incentives, this paper tries to fill that gap. In doing so, we rely on a curious but consequential feature of the typical American grading system: the presence of thresholds, which divide grades into discrete units of A, B, C, D, and F. In the neighborhood of these grade thresholds the marginal benefit of improved performance is highly nonmonotonic, counter to standard economic assumptions. While thresholds such as these are a common feature of economic life, however, their positive and normative properties have not been fully developed. We introduce a basic model of thresholds that generates a sequence of robust predictions that can be applied to a wide range of economic activity, including the study effort induced by grades, and tested elegantly with simple nonparametric methods. With these methods, we test these predictions and infer the effect of grade incentives on learning at all four grade thresholds across the full distribution of student motivation for several college courses at two universities. The results indicate that grades are weak incentives: on the margin, either they do not motivate students to study, or the additional study effort is ineffective.

I. The Behavioral Effects of Thresholds.

Public and private entities frequently measure performance on a task of interest. While these measurements commonly use a continuous scale, sometimes the information released to the market, or the administratively determined reward, is binary–linked solely to the passing of a threshold. Economically, this is unusual: the marginal benefit of improved performance is nil until one is about to cross the threshold, after which it is nil again. When measurement is imprecise, so passing the threshold is uncertain (conditional on performance), expected marginal benefits are still nonmonotonic, rising and falling rapidly in the neighborhood of the threshold, and thus atypical. Yet thresholds are often observed, even when a continuous system of measurement and reward appears feasible. Table 1 lists several examples that have been examined in the literature, in labor economics, law and economics, the economics of education, and elsewhere. Thus, a unified discussion of the behavioral and normative properties of thresholds is warranted, along with a concordant, comprehensive estimation strategy. This has not yet been accomplished. We now offer such a development, which builds on the existing literature in several respects: •

The theory is presented assuming imperfect measurement of the agent’s performance. Perfect measurement, emphasized in existing theory, is simply a limiting case.



Five behavioral predictions are established, only one of which has been previously tested.



Conditions under which thresholds can have desirable normative properties are identified, in contrast to previous work that has emphasized the potential perverse effects of thresholds.



A more general and revealing econometric strategy is introduced. (Regression discontinuity methods use thresholds differently, to assign individuals to treatment and control groups, and so do not apply here.)
